Interacting with the Repair Bench will bring you into its Item Management system, where you can repair any applicable items currently in your inventory . The durability of each item will also be displayed, allowing you to keep track of when your gear is due for another repair. Each item you repair will cost resources, and the cost to repair each item is usually half of the resources needed to craft the item in the first place. Once you have the specified resources, just hit Repair to bring the durability of your gear and weapons back to full.

Those of you who have acquired any of the Schematic weapons in Palworld may be aware of just how expensive they are to craft. However, Schematic weapons and gear can also be repaired via the Repair Bench . The repair cost for each Schematic item is far less than the resources needed to craft them. However, do bear in mind that each one often requires Ancient Civilization Parts to repair them - which are acquired from capturing or killing Alpha Pals and Tower Bosses .
